Unlocking Tax Savings Through Solar Energy Investments
Investing in solar energy isn't just sustainable for the environment; it can also materially minimize your tax burden. Governments worldwide offer generous incentives to encourage the adoption of renewable energy sources like solar, leading to Explorar substantial monetary advantages. These tax breaks often comprise federal tax credits, state rebates, and even property tax exemptions. By leveraging these schemes, homeowners and businesses can significantly diminish their aggregate tax liability while at the same time contributing to a cleaner, greener future.
